Implement And Travel Operation
Hydraulic Schematic (Partial) (Boom And Travel Activated)
(1) Parallel feeder passage. (2) Main control valves. (3) Stick I control valve. (4) Swing control valve. (5) Left travel control valve. (6) Center bypass passage. (7) Right travel control valve. (8) Heel control valve. (9) Boom I control valve. (10) Center bypass passage. (11) Passage. (12) Passage. (13) Passage. (14) Passage. (15) straight travel control valve. (16) Passage. (17) Passage. (18) Pilot Passage. (19) Pilot passage. (20) Pilot passage. (21) Passage. (22) Passage. (24) Pilot passage. (25) Passage. (26) Parallel feeder passage. (27) Pilot oil manifold. (28) Upper pump. (29) Drain line. (30) Line. (31) Line. (32) Pilot pump. (33) Lower pump. (34) Pilot passage.When the boom control lever is operated during a travel operation, pilot oil from travel and boom pilot control valves goes to right travel control valve (7), left travel control valve (5) and boom I control valve (9), through pilot passages (20), (24) and (34), respectively. When boom I control valve (9) is operated, passage (22) is blocked which increases the pilot oil pressure in pilot passages (18) and (19). The increased pilot pressure activates straight travel control valve (15).Passage (25) connects in series stick I control valve (3), swing control valve (4), boom I control valve (9) and bucket control valve (8). When any of these valves is operated, the connection between passage (25) and passage (13), (14) or (21) is blocked. The pilot oil pressure in passages (18) and (19) increases enough to activate straight travel control valve (15).As long as all of the control levers for stick I control valve (3), swing control valve (4), boom I control valve (9) and bucket control valve (8) are in the NEUTRAL position, pilot passage (18) is open to the pump suction line through passage (25) and drain line (29). The oil pressure in pilot passages (18) and (19) decreases. Straight travel control valve (15) does not activate.When straight travel control valve (15) is activated, oil from upper and lower pumps flows as follows so that the machine can travel straight:1. Oil from upper pump (28) flows through line (30) to passage (17) in main control valves (2). Upper pump oil in passage (17) separates into two flow paths. One path goes through center bypass passage (6) to right travel control valve (7). The other path goes through passage (12), straight travel control valve (15) and center bypass passage (10) to left travel control valve (5). The right and left travel motors now get an equal amount of upper pump oil.2. Oil from lower pump (33) flows through line (31) to passage (16) in main control valve (2). Lower pump oil in passage (16) separates into two flow paths. One path goes through parallel feeder passage (1) to swing control (4) and stick I control (3).
